Save this detailed guide to avoid unnecessary trips! - Essential Routes & Check-in Spots 🚶 I recommend entering from the "North Entrance"! First, take the cable car up to the "South Skytop" and gaze down from the glass observation deck. The mist in the valley is so soothing, and your photos will look like they've been filtered! 📸 Then walk the "Suspended Plank Road," hugging the mountainside with the cliffs right next to you, making the breeze incredibly cool. Don't miss the "Lotus Terrace"! The hexagonal platform faces the mountains, and in August, there are occasional rainbows that are truly stunning. Finally, exit from the South Exit, and along the way, you'll see unusual rocks like "General Rock" and "Sleeping Beauty," each one looking more and more like them. - Performances & Experiences 🎭 There's a daily via ferrata (reservations required in advance). Those who dare can climb along the rock face and overlook the entire Shenxianju. Around 3 pm, the Nantianding Theater presents a small song and dance performance, featuring actors in ancient costumes dancing in the mist, making you feel like you've stepped into a fantasy drama. If you're tired of exploring, you can relax at the Shenxianju Café, enjoy a cup of coffee, and admire the mountain views. It's incredibly relaxing. - Tips ⚠️ It can rain occasionally in August, so bring a raincoat. Wear non-slip sneakers, as the plank road can be a bit slippery in the rain. Drinking water is available throughout the scenic area, so bringing a water bottle is a big help. Other Must-Sees in Taizhou! Besides Shenxianju, here are some other places you can visit 📍 Taizhou isn't just about Shenxianju; the surrounding ancient towns and islands are also stunning. - Recommended Attractions 🌊 - "Paotan Ancient Town" 🏮: A one-hour drive from Shenxianju, stroll along the "Dragon-Shaped Ancient Street." Old shops line the bluestone streets, selling wood carvings and embroidered handicrafts. You can also see the production of "needle-stitched boneless lanterns," with the lanterns as thin as a hair—super delicate! - "Jiaojiang Dachen Island" ⛴️: Accessible by boat from Jiaojiang Wharf. The island is incredibly cool in August. Visit "Jiawu Rock" to see the sea cliffs, take the "Ring Road" to enjoy the sea breeze, and enjoy seafood at the "Meihua Bay Night Market" in the evening. There are B&Bs on the island, so stay overnight and watch the sunrise. - "Guoqing Temple" 🏯: Free admission! This ancient temple from the Sui Dynasty is famous for its "Sui plum blossoms." In August, the trees shade the area. Strolling through the Sui Pagoda and the Abbot's Building, listening to the chime of the bells is incredibly peaceful. The "Guoqing Temple Vegetarian Restaurant" near the entrance is also worth a try; the vegetarian noodles and steamed buns are both delicious. - Must-Try Food 🍜 - "Xianju Eight Great Bowls" 🥘: We recommend Laoxianju Restaurant for their fresh, home-style dishes like chicken, duck, and fish, perfect with rice. - "Ginger Soup Noodles" 🌶️: A must-try at Taizhou Old Street Noodle House! The noodles are topped with shrimp, clams, and tofu, and the ginger broth is rich but not spicy, perfect for warding off the cold in August. 3-Day Itinerary!
